In this topic, we’ll provide an overview of the Home and My Dashboard pages in EPC, along with instructions on how to access them. These pages play a key role in customizing and organizing widgets according to your preferences and job requirements.

System Administrators will initially set default widgets for users based on their anticipated needs so your home page may appear different from the description provided in this topic. However, users have the flexibility to add widgets that align with their specific job requirements to their Home Page using the Manage Widgets menu.

Home

Upon logging into the EPC Web App, you will be directed to the default Home page. This page allows you to add and personalize widgets related to various EPC objects, such as Processes, Documents, and Performance measures. Customizing your Home page according to your job requirements and preferences is encouraged.

With EPC, you have the flexibility to set up an unlimited number of customized widgets, tailoring your Home page to display the most relevant information for your tasks.

Additionally, System and Environment Administrators can provide users with a Default Widget set, offering a consistent starting point for users’ Home pages.

My Dashboard

The My Dashboard page functions similarly to the Home page, allowing users to organize their widgets conveniently. Users can prioritize and customize which widgets they want to appear on their Home page without having to remove less essential ones.

To access the My Dashboards page, you can use the left-hand tree menu

OR simply click on the tab when you are on the Home page.

Upon accessing the My Dashboards page, it will be empty. To add widgets, click on the “Manage Widgets” button and select “Dashboard Manager.”
